51Testing软件测试论坛

 找回密码
 (注-册)加入51Testing

QQ登录

只需一步,快速开始

微信登录,快人一步

查看: 2357|回复: 0
打印 上一主题 下一主题

[资料] GIT的简单应用

[复制链接]
  • TA的每日心情
    奋斗
    2018-5-16 15:22
  • 签到天数: 5 天

    连续签到: 1 天

    [LV.2]测试排长

    跳转到指定楼层
    1#
    发表于 2018-3-26 14:55:30 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式
    1:设置用户 和  邮箱
        $ git config --global user.name "Your Name"   $ git config --global user.email "email@example.com"
    因为Git是分布式版本控制系统,所以,每个机器都必须自报家门:你的名字和Email地址。你也许会担心,如果有人故意冒充别人怎么办?这个不必担心,首先我们相信大家都是善良无知的群众,其次,真的有冒充的也是有办法可查的。
    注意git config命令的--global参数,用了这个参数,表示你这台机器上所有的Git仓库都会使用这个配置,当然也可以对某个仓库指定不同的用户名和Email地址。
    2:建立仓库
    命令:Git init
    第二步,通过git init命令把这个目录变成Git可以管理的仓库:
    3:添加上传文件
    命令:添加命令:Git add  + 文件名
               提交命令: Git commit  -m “这里写提交的内容的简介”
    Git add 文件保存在本地
    Git commit  将文件发布到远程

    现在总结一下今天学的两点内容:
    初始化一个Git仓库,使用git init命令。
    添加文件到Git仓库,分两步:
    • 第一步,使用命令git add <file>,注意,可反复多次使用,添加多个文件;
    • 第二步,使用命令git commit,完成。

    4: 查看提交的状态和展示提交内容的差异
    、     要随时掌握工作区的状态,使用git status命令。
                       展示提交的状态
    • 如果git status告诉你有文件被修改过,用git diff可以查看修改内容。
    5:版本回退
    • HEAD指向的版本就是当前版本,因此,Git允许我们在版本的历史之间穿梭,使用命令git reset --hard commit_id
    • 穿梭前,用git log可以查看提交历史,以便确定要回退到哪个版本。
    • 要重返未来,用git reflog查看命令历史,以便确定要回到未来的哪个版本。
    6::版本分支
       Git鼓励大量使用分支:
        查看分支:git branch
       创建分支:git branch <name>
        切换分支:git checkout <name>
       创建+切换分支:git checkout -b <name>
       合并某分支到当前分支:git merge <name>
       删除分支:git branch -d <name>


    分享到:  QQ好友和群QQ好友和群 QQ空间QQ空间 腾讯微博腾讯微博 腾讯朋友腾讯朋友
    收藏收藏
    回复

    使用道具 举报

    本版积分规则

    关闭

    站长推荐上一条 /1 下一条

    小黑屋|手机版|Archiver|51Testing软件测试网 ( 沪ICP备05003035号 关于我们

    GMT+8, 2024-4-27 10:58 , Processed in 0.064779 second(s), 23 queries .

    Powered by Discuz! X3.2

    © 2001-2024 Comsenz Inc.

    快速回复 返回顶部 返回列表